SEEK-The SEEK function
searches up and down from the
current frequency to find a station
with a strong signal. To activate it,
press and hold the
orside of the
TUNE bar until you hear a beep,
then release it. SCAN -The SCAN function
samples all stations with strong
signals on the selected band. To
activate it, press the SCAN button,
then release it. You will see SCAN in
the display. The system will scan for
a station with a strong signal. When
it finds one, it will stop and play that
station for about 10 seconds. If you do nothing, the system will
then scan for the next strong station
and play it for 10 seconds. When it
plays a station you want to listen to,
press the SCAN button again. Preset
-Each preset button can
store one frequency on AM and two
frequencies on FM.
1. Select the desired band, AM or FM. FM1 and FM2 let you store
two frequencies with each presetbutton.
2. Use the tune, seek, or scan function to tune the radio to a
desired station.
3. Pick a preset button, and hold it until you hear a beep.
4. Repeat steps 1 through 3 to store a total of six stations on AM and
twelve stations on FM. Each preset button's frequency is
shown on the bottom of the audiodisplay.

AUTO SELECT-If you are
traveling far from home and can no
longer receive your preset stations,
you can use the auto select feature to
find stations in the local area.
Press the AUDIO button to view the
audio control icons, then touch the
AUTO SEL icon. You will see AUTO
SEL flashing in the display, and the
system goes into scan mode for
several seconds. It stores the
frequencies of six AM, and twelve
FM stations in the preset buttons. You will see a
‘‘0 ’’ displayed after
pressing a preset button if auto select
cannot find a strong station for every
preset button.
If you do not like the stations auto
select has stored, you can store other
frequencies on the preset buttons as
previously described.
To turn off auto select, touch the
AUTO SEL icon . This restores the
presets you originally set.

In MP3 or WMA mode
FOLDER SELECTION-To select
a different folder, press either side of
the TUNE FOLDER bar to move to
the beginning of the next folder.
Press the
side of the TUNE
FOLDER bar to skip to the next
folder, and the
side to move to the
beginning of the current folder.
Press it again to skip to the
beginning of the previous folder.
TRACK REPEAT (FILE REPEAT) - To continuously replay a track
(file in MP3 or WMA mode), press
the RPT button (preset 1). You willsee ‘‘TRACK REPEAT ’’in the
display. Press the RPT button again
to turn it off.
In MP3 or WMA mode
FOLDER REPEAT -This feature,
when activated, replays all files on
the selected folder in the order they
are compressed. To activate folder
repeat, press and hold the RPT
button (preset 1) for 2 seconds. You
will see ‘‘FOLDER REPEAT ’’in the
display. The system continuously
replays the current folder. Press the
RPT button again to turn it off.
Selecting a different folder with the
TUNE FOLDER bar also turns off
folder repeat.
TRACK RANDOM (Random
within a disc/folder) -This
feature plays the tracks/files within a
disc in random order. To activate
track random, press the RDM button
(preset 2). You will see ‘‘TRACK
RANDOM ’’in the display. Press the
RDM button again to return to
normal play.
In MP3 or WMA mode
FOLDER RANDOM -This
feature, when activated, plays all files
in the selected folder in random
order, rather than in the order they
are compressed. To activate folder
random, press and hold the RDM
button. You will see ‘‘FOLDER
RANDOM ’’in the display. The
system then selects and plays files
randomly. This continues until you
deactivate folder random by pressing
the RDM button again, or if you
select a different folder with the
TUNE FOLDER bar.

SCAN (TRACK/FILE SCAN)-
The scan function samples all tracks
(files in MP3 or WMA) in the order
they were recorded. To activate scan,
press the SCAN button. You will see‘‘ TRACK SCAN ’’in the display. You
will get a 10 second sampling of each
track/file on the disc. Press the
SCAN button to get out of scan mode
and play the last track/file sampled.
Pressing either SKIP button (preset
5 or 6) also turns off scan.In MP3 or WMA mode
FOLDER SCAN -This feature,
when activated, samples all the first
files in each folder on the disc in
order. To activate folder scan, press
and hold the SCAN button for 2
seconds. You will see ‘‘FOLDER
SCAN ’’in the display.
The system plays the first file in each
folder for about 10 seconds. If you do
nothing, the system then plays the
first file in each folder for 10 seconds
each. After playing the first file of the
last folder, the system goes to normalplaying.
Pressing either SKIP button (preset
5 or 6), or selecting a different folder
with the TUNE FOLDER bar, or
pressing the SCAN button, also turns
off folder scan.

Connecting an iPod
1. Open the upper glove box, and pullout the USB adapter cable.
2. Connect your dock connector tothe iPod correctly and securely.
3. Install the dock connector to the USB connector securely. If the audio system still does not
recognize the iPod, the iPod may
need to be reset. Follow the
instructions that came with your
iPod, or you can find reset
instructions online at
www.apple.com/
ipod .
The current file number and total of
the selected playable files are
displayed on the screen. It also
shows the artist, album and track
(file) names on the screen.
